cros_portage_upgrade complains about not covering (unsupported?) x86 architecture

Project Member Reported by rsleevi@chromium.org, Aug 27

Issue description

Running cros_portage_upgrade with --board=amd64-generic:arm-generic:chell for a package results in the following:


You have selected boards for archs ['amd64', 'arm'], which does not cover all standard archs ['amd64', 'arm', 'x86']
If you continue with this upgrade you may break builds for architectures not covered by your
boards.  Continue only if you have a reason to limit this upgrade to these specific architectures.


However, as far as I can tell, there are no supported x86 boards, and thus x86 should be removed from standard architectures.
